ND61 WBX is a 2012 Alfa Romeo Mito in Yellow with a 1,368c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.2%.
Across all 2012 Alfa Romeo Mito models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.4% with a typical mileage of 55,541 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Alfa Romeo Mito fails its MOT is coil spring broken, accounting for 6,763 recorded failures. If you're considering buying ND61 WBX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Alfa Romeo Mito typically stays on UK roads for around 17 years. At 14 years old, this Alfa Romeo Mito is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
